Another trip to Canyon Park today to check on the baby pied-billed grebes... I've been watching these little ones for the past month as they've grown from tiny little clown-faced fuzzballs, and it's been very entertaining and enjoyable to watch their progress. Alas, I fear another of their number has fallen victim to foul play, or perhaps the foibles of cruel happenstance - I only saw two chicks the last couple of times I was there. There were four initially, and one was lost after about a week; it seems now a second chick has disappeared. *sigh* Life in the wild is tough on babies of any species, and these little grebes seem very vulnerable. But the two that remain appear to be thriving, and are nearly as big as mom, though she's still feeding them. They do love those weatherfish!
